Human Services Wages Near Carson City

Carson City is part of the Carson City, NV metro area (BLS area code 16180). Where MSA-level wages are published, the table below shows MSA medians; otherwise it falls back to Nevada statewide.

OccupationMedian WageSourceCOL-Adjusted (US=100)
Social and Human Service Assistant$44,100Carson City, NV$44,954
Social and Community Service Manager$93,560Carson City, NV$95,372
Child, Family and School Social Worker$65,250Carson City, NV$66,514
Substance Abuse and Behavioral Disorder Counselor$66,000Carson City, NV$67,278

Source: BLS, May 2025 Occupational Employment and Wage Statistics. The U.S. Bureau of Labor Statistics publishes wage data at the metro (MSA) and state level – not by individual city.
